摘要
通过实验和数值模拟方法,本文详细研究了影响小型高速离心风机噪音的主要因素。研究结果显示采用低转速、倾斜蜗舌、适当增加蜗壳出口张开度和增加蜗壳宽度能有效地降低噪音,其中以采用倾斜蜗舌降噪效果最为显著,且对风机气动性能影响不大。本文研究结果可为设计高速小型低噪离心风机提供参考。
Numerical and experimental methods were applied to investigate the main factors affecting the aerodynamic noise of the small high-speed centrifugal fan.The results show that the following factors like low rotational speed,inclined volute tongue,increased the width and the opening width of the volute can effectively lower the fan's aerodynamic noise without significant decrease of its aerodynamic performance.The research finding can provide guidance for the design of small high-speed centrifugal fan.
